Entry Criteria

Class 12thNo specific cutoff mentioned
BachelorsNo specific cutoff mentioned
  • Successful completion of a recognized bachelor's degree in any field.
  • Applicants must have the equivalent of one-year full-time study in behavioral or social science units, whether this is included in the completed degree or in the form of additional qualifications at diploma or above level.
  • Due to professional recognition, applicants who have completed a Bachelor of Social Work undergraduate degree are not eligible for entry.
ExamsTOEFL: 94
  • ith a minimum score of 24 in reading and listening, a minimum score of 27 in writing and a minimum score of 23 in speaking.

IELTS: 7
  • with no score below a 7.0 in reading, writing, speaking and listening skills.

PTE: 65
  • with no score less than 65 across all modules reading, writing, speaking and listening.
